What to Look for in Bluetooth Headphones
When choosing Bluetooth headphones, several essential factors should be considered. The following elements are crucial in making an informed choice:
1. Sound Quality
Sound quality is frequently the most substantial issue for customers. High-definition audio and clarity can significantly boost the listening experience. Secret requirements to think about consist of:
- Frequency Response: A variety of 20 Hz to 20 kHz is standard for most headphones.
- Chauffeur Size: Larger motorists usually produce better sound quality.
- Audio Codecs: Look for assistance of codecs like aptX for better audio performance.
2. Battery Life
Battery life can vary widely amongst various models. The longevity of Bluetooth headphones identifies how frequently they require to be charged. Consider the following:
- Play Time: Many designs provide in between 15 to 30 hours of playtime on a single charge.
- Quick Charge: Some headphones offer rapid charging functions that can provide hours of playback from simply minutes of charging.
3. Convenience and Fit
For long listening sessions, comfort is paramount. Elements to consider consist of:
- Weight: Lightweight designs lower tiredness during extended usage.
- Ear Cup Size: Over-ear, on-ear, and in-ear models all provide varying degrees of convenience.
- Products: Look for soft cushioning and breathable products.
4. Connectivity
Bluetooth innovation continuously develops, making connection a vital function:
- Bluetooth headphones uk Version: Versions 4.0, 4.1, and 4.2 have varying ranges and optimizations, while Bluetooth 5.0 deals higher speed and variety.
- Multipoint Connectivity: Some headphones enable connection to multiple devices, helping with seamless switching.
5. Extra Features
Lots of premium models come geared up with extra functions:
- Noise Cancellation: Active noise cancelling (ANC) can boost the listening experience by obstructing out ambient noise.
- Touch Controls: Gesture controls can supply ease of use without having to reach for devices.
- Voice Assistant Integration: Compatibility with voice assistants boosts performance.
Leading Bluetooth Headphones Available in the UK
To assist consumers in browsing the options available, the following table lists a few of the premier Bluetooth headphones currently available in the UK market:
Model | Price variety | Battery Life | Noise Cancellation | Secret Features |
---|---|---|---|---|
Sony WH-1000XM4 | ₤ 300 - ₤ 350 | Up to 30 hours | Yes | Adaptive Sound Control, Touch Sensors |
Bose 700 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| Up to 20 hours | Yes | 11 Levels of Noise Control |
Apple AirPods Pro | ₤ 220 - ₤ 250 | Up to 24 hours | Yes | Openness Mode, H1 Chip |
Sennheiser Momentum 3 | ₤ 350 - ₤ 400 | Up to 17 hours | Yes | Exceptional Sound Quality, Voice Assistant |
Jabra Elite 85h | ₤ 250 - ₤ 300 | Approximately 36 hours | Yes | SmartSound, 8 Microphones |
These models not just promise superior sound quality however also offer various functions customized to various user needs.
Frequently Asked Questions about Bluetooth Headphones
1. Are Bluetooth headphones worth it?
Yes, Bluetooth headphones supply exceptional convenience as they are wireless, enabling flexibility of motion. They also frequently included sophisticated functions like sound cancellation and voice assistants.
2. How do I link Bluetooth headphones to my gadget?
To link Bluetooth headphones, turn on Bluetooth on your gadget, put your headphones in pairing mode, select them from the list of readily available devices, and confirm the connection.
3. Can I utilize Bluetooth headphones while working out?
Numerous Bluetooth headphones are designed particularly for active usage, providing sweat resistance and secure fit. Try to find models marketed as "sports" or "workout" headphones.
4. What is the difference in between passive and active noise cancellation?
Passive sound cancellation depends on the physical design of the headphones, producing a seal around the ear to obstruct sound. Active noise cancellation uses electronic techniques to combat ambient noises.
